How to fill out request for proposal

Illustration

How to fill out request for proposal

01
Read the RFP thoroughly to understand the requirements and objectives.
02
Gather all necessary information and documents related to your proposal.
03
Start by introducing your company and providing relevant background information.
04
Clearly state the purpose and scope of your proposal.
05
Break down your proposal into relevant sections, such as methodology, timeline, budget, and team members.
06
Use a professional tone and language throughout the proposal.
07
Address how your proposal solves the client's problems or meets their needs.
08
Provide supporting evidence, such as case studies or testimonials, to enhance credibility.
09
Include a clear pricing structure and payment terms.
10
Proofread and review your proposal before submission to ensure accuracy and clarity.

Who needs request for proposal?

01
Request for Proposal (RFP) is needed by organizations or businesses that want to solicit proposals or bids from potential suppliers or service providers.
02
It is commonly used in procurement processes where the organization wants to identify the best solution, product, or service that meets their specific requirements.
03
Government agencies, non-profit organizations, and large corporations are typical examples of entities that use RFPs to ensure a fair and competitive bidding process.

A request for proposal (RFP) is a document that solicits proposals from potential vendors to provide a product, service, or solution to a specific need or problem.
Typically, organizations or government agencies looking to procure goods or services are required to file a request for proposal.
To fill out a request for proposal, vendors must carefully review the requirements outlined in the document and submit a proposal that meets the specified criteria.
The purpose of a request for proposal is to gather competitive proposals from vendors to ensure the best possible solution is selected for a particular need.
Information such as project requirements, budget, timeline, evaluation criteria, and submission instructions must be reported on a request for proposal.
